Starting at Battery Slaughter, recently opened to the public with its expansive views of the Golden Gate and the bay, we strolled through the restored landscape and old 1890s military installations. We made our way to the official "Tunnel Tops" park between the Main Post and Crissy Field, wandered past Quartermaster Reach, and eventually out to the long walk along the Marina Green. There we saw a few surprising monuments amidst the hundreds of tots battling it out in goalie-free soccer. We passed through Fort Mason and its spectacular community garden, before concluding our WalknTalk at the new Francisco Park built over San Francisco's first reservoir site after years of abandonment.
